Location: FAIRMONT , WV , US Date Posted: 2022-05-12Category: Engineering and SciencesSubcategory: Systems EngineerSchedule: Full-timeShift: Day JobTravel: Yes, 10 % of the TimeMinimum Clearance Required: NoneClearance Level Must Be Able to Obtain: Top SecretPotential for Remote Work: YesDescription SAIC is seeking a System Security Analyst candidate to support NASA IV&V's Mission Protection Services (MPS), focusing on providing assurance that NASA's mission systems operate safely, reliably, and securely in a growing threat environment. This multi-faceted position requires expertise in identifying cybersecurity risk across missions and mission systems, a deep understanding of one or more mission systems and subsystems, and the ability to analyze these systems to identify mission security hazards, security risk, and assure that security engineering is adequate to protect the safety of crew and success of the mission.- Is the command path vulnerable?
